NASA Challenger Disaster Crew Members Found Alive In 2023

The seven NASA astronauts supposedly killed in the 1986 Challenger disaster did not die in the explosion and are quietly living out their lives in the U.S., with many of them “hiding in plain sight”, using their same names and working at high-levels in the same fields they worked in before the disaster, according to … Read more